Can confirm it’s basically a free year without being issued a fresh round of recognition upgrades and valet vouchers. Unused recognition upgrades can be used until original expiry (and valet). Ive done it twice now (3 years apart) and for all intents and purposes, you will not know the difference vs. being non-parental elite when booking/seat selection/on board. Boarding pass still shows *G on partner flights and lounge access unchanged. Might have been a glitch in the matrix but my elite partner also got extended to match status hold.
All earnt status points whilst on hold still count up and if you hit enough to requalify Elite, the hold automatically ends. Anything below that just gets wiped at the end of the 12m hold and you start fresh with 0 (but a full year at Elite). All airpoints dollars earnt while on hold still accrue the normal way and are kept after the hold.
It’s exactly what it says it is on the tin and a bloody good benefit for anyone that is eligible!
